
Product Overview
The Honeywell FS-SDOL-0448 is a safe loop-monitored digital output module, providing four independent 48V DC, 500mA output channels. Designed for high-integrity safety systems, it ensures reliable control of resistive and inductive loads with full monitoring of lead breakage, short circuit, and suppression diode function.
Technical Specifications
| Parameter | Value |
|---|---|
| Type Numbers | FS-SDOL-0448 / FC-SDOL-0448 |
| Approvals | CE, TUV, UL, CSA |
| Number of Output Channels | 4 |
| Output Voltage | 48 V DC |
| Max. Channel Current | 0.5 A |
| Max. Load Inductance | 1 H |
| Max. Load Capacitance | 0.5 µF |
| Output Type | Solid-state, short-circuit proof |
| Voltage Drop | < 1.5 V at 0.5 A |
| Off Current | < 0.1 mA |
| Power Requirements | 5 V DC, 15 mA + 48 V DC supply |
| Dimensions (W x H x D) | 20.32 x 133.35 x 156 mm |
| Weight | 0.7 kg |

FAQ
Q1: How many channels does the FS-SDOL-0448 provide?
A1: It provides four independent 48V DC output channels.
Q2: Can it drive inductive loads safely?
A2: Yes, each channel includes a suppression diode for inductive loads.
Q3: What is the maximum load per channel?
A3: 0.5 A per channel, up to 24 W per load.
Q4: Is it suitable for SIL applications?
A4: Yes, it is designed for safe applications requiring high integrity.
Q5: What fault conditions does it monitor?
A5: It monitors lead breakage, short circuits, and suppression diode operation.
Q6: Does it require an external power supply?
A6: Yes, both internal and external 48 V DC supplies are needed for proper self-test and operation.
Q7: What approvals does it carry?
A7: It is certified by CE, TUV, UL, and CSA.
Q8: Is it hot-swappable?
A8: The module must be powered down before replacement.
Q9: Does it support redundant configurations?
A9: Yes, it can be used in redundant IO configurations.
Q10: How is loop monitoring configured?
A10: Through range-setting submodules on a BSDOL-04UNI module.
